  "summary": "The olive baboon is a large, ground-dwelling monkey found across the savannas, woodlands, and rocky hills of equatorial Africa. Highly intelligent and adaptable, it lives in big social troops, eats almost anything, and can run at up to 45 km/h (28 mph). Males can weigh around 30 kg, roughly twice the size of females. Olive baboons live 25 to 30 years in the wild and are listed as Least Concern.",
